Translation (from the Ăn Yidiș):
I myself and white Pangur,
Each of us in his own role,
His mind [turned] towards hunting,
Mine towards my specialty.
I prefer my rest to any kind of fame:
In my book, occupied in study.
Pangur Bán doesn't harbor envy towards me;
He loves his own childish games.
